2NE1 member Park Bom’s new hair is a hot topic with the two gorgeous selca’s she shared.
On the 3rd, Bom shared two stunningly gorgeous shots of herself along with ”Hair is short now…ㅋㅋㅋ I cut off all my hair~^^ and ”No more long hair~~…ㅋㅋㅋ” through her me2DAY and Twitter. Her head slightly tilted in one and in both she’s staring at the camera.
She sported her usual trademark smoky-eyes but this time her long trademark hair is gone and instead she’s sporting her ”new” short hair. It’s the first time she ever had her hair so short since debut and it suprised many. Ofcourse Bom did not fail to rock it as she showed her new ”youthfull” cute side. Even though it’s cute many dub it as a ”mature” look aswell. She also dyed her hair to a brown/reddish color as it was near blonde previously.
Bom‘s facial features and lines caught the attention of many aswell as it seems like she lost a bit of weight and looks even more prettier according to many.
